Attica Varsity Ramblers Go Down On Final Play Against Riverton Parke

By GameChanger Media

Attica Varsity Ramblers fell to Riverton Parke 1-0 on Wednesday at Riverton Parke Jr./Sr. High School on the final play of the game. The game was tied at zero in the bottom of the seventh when Eli Roberts singled, scoring one run.

Blake Inman was strong, but took the loss for Attica Varsity Ramblers. The starting pitcher went six and two-thirds innings, surrendering one run on eight hits, striking out three and walking three.

Hayden Elliott led Attica Varsity Ramblers with two hits in two at bats. Elliott stole two bases. Attica Varsity Ramblers turned one double play in the game.

Attica Varsity Ramblers drop to 11-10 on the season and 4-8 in WRC action.

Attica will travel to Seeger(10-11 and 8-5 WRC) for their next game on Thursday and host WRC leader Riverton Parke(14-10 and 11-2 WRC) Friday at 11am.

Attica Varsity Ramblers Defeat Cissna Park Varsity Timberwolves Behind Strong Performance From Carter Vredenburgh

By GameChanger Media

Carter Vredenburgh struck out 10 batters as the pitcher led Attica Varsity Ramblers past Cissna Park Varsity Timberwolves 11-1 on Thursday. Vredenburgh allowed one hit and one run over five innings while walking two.

Attica Varsity Ramblers got on the board in the bottom of the first inning after Jayce Larson walked, Tristen Miller grounded into a fielder's choice, Bradon Terry singled down the left field line, Vredenburgh singled to left field, and Cullen Driver flew out, each scoring one run.

A double by Larson, and a sacrifice fly by Miller helped Attica Varsity Ramblers extend their early lead in the second.

Attica Varsity Ramblers collected 10 hits in the game. Larson provided pop in the middle of the lineup, and led Attica Varsity Ramblers with three runs batted in. The cleanup hitter went 1-for-1 on the day. Terry, Driver, and Hayden Elliott each collected two hits for Attica Varsity Ramblers. Attica Varsity Ramblers had a strong eye at the plate, tallying six walks for the game. Karsyn Lovell-Ramey and Larson led the team with two free passes each.

Next up for Attica Varsity Ramblers is a WRC DH against Riverton Parke on Saturday at Home.

Bradon Terry’s Big Day Propels Attica Varsity Ramblers Past Fountain Central

By GameChanger Media

Bradon Terry drove in four runs on two hits to lead Attica Varsity Ramblers past Fountain Central 15-10 on Tuesday. Terry doubled in the second inning, scoring three runs, and doubled in the third inning, scoring two.

Attica Varsity Ramblers collected 13 hits and Fountain Central had 14 in the high-scoring affair.

Attica Varsity Ramblers jumped out to the lead in the bottom of the first inning after Jayce Larson doubled, scoring two runs, Tristen Miller grounded out, scoring one run, and Carter Vredenburgh singled, scoring one run.

Attica Varsity Ramblers added to their early lead in the bottom of the second inning when Vredenburgh drew a walk, scoring one run, and Terry doubled, scoring three runs.

Attica Varsity Ramblers scored five runs on three hits in the bottom of the third inning. Miller drew a walk, scoring one run, Asher Davis induced Vredenburgh to hit into a fielder's choice, but one run scored, Terry doubled, scoring two runs, and a steal of home.

Blake Inman earned the win for Attica Varsity Ramblers. The right-handed pitcher surrendered eight hits and nine runs (five earned) over three innings, striking out two and walking one. Davis took the loss for Fountain Central. The pitcher went three innings, giving up 13 runs (nine earned) on 10 hits, striking out three and walking seven. Karsyn Lovell-Ramey collected the save. Terry appeared in relief for Attica Varsity Ramblers.

Attica Varsity Ramblers accumulated 13 hits in the game. Attica Varsity Ramblers's Inman, the number nine hitter, led Attica Varsity Ramblers with three hits in three at bats. Lovell-Ramey and Larson each collected multiple hits for Attica Varsity Ramblers.

Next up for Attica Varsity Ramblers is a game against Cissna Park Varsity Timberwolves on Thursday.
